# What You'll Need:
→ Seeds & Grains
01 - 1 cup black oil sunflower seeds
02 - 1 cup white millet
03 - 1/2 cup safflower seeds
04 - 1/2 cup cracked corn
→ Nuts
05 - 1/2 cup unsalted, chopped peanuts
→ Berries & Fruit
06 - 1/2 cup fresh blueberries
07 - 1/2 cup fresh raspberries
08 - 1/2 cup halved seedless grapes (red or green)
→ Extras (optional)
09 - 1/4 cup dried mealworms
10 - 1/4 cup unsweetened dried cranberries
# How to Make It:
01 - Select a large, shallow platter or tray and wash it thoroughly with hot water, ensuring no soap residue remains.
02 - Distribute black oil sunflower seeds, white millet, safflower seeds, and cracked corn evenly over the platter surface.
03 - Sprinkle the chopped unsalted peanuts uniformly across the seeds.
04 - Place fresh blueberries, raspberries, and halved seedless grapes evenly to provide color variety and nutritional diversity.
05 - If desired, distribute dried mealworms and unsweetened dried cranberries evenly over the platter to enhance protein content.
06 - Place the platter in a secure, elevated location inaccessible to squirrels but convenient for birds to approach safely.
07 - Clean and refill the platter each day to maintain freshness and prevent mold formation.
